Thailand Prolongs AD Duties One-Year on China's H-Shape Steels

According to Thai state newspaper of Oct. 10, Thailand government has decided to prolong its anti-dumping (AD) duties on China-made H-shape steels for one year.

To reduce its construction industry's cost, the anti-dumping duty rate will be cut half from previous 27.81%.

It is reported that the anti-dumping measures have been for 8 years and expired on Oct. 9 this year and this investigation and prolongation were at the request of Thai steel maker Siam Yamato Steel.
